一种基于Chrome浏览器调试协议的网页取证及数据提取的方法与流程

文档序号:26544264发布日期:2021-09-07 22:58阅读:来源:国知局

技术特征:
1.一种基于chrome浏览器调试协议的网页取证及数据提取的方法,其特征在于包括以下步骤:s100:采用websocket协议与chrome浏览器建立通讯并监听用户对chrome浏览器的操作,包括键盘输入、键盘快捷键、鼠标点击、鼠标滚轮滚动、输入文字、滚动页面及文件下载;s200:在chrome浏览器地址栏输入被取证的网页地址,进入被取证页面;s300:判断是否需要提取数据,如果是,执行步骤s400,否则执行步骤s500;s400:提取数据,包括:判断能否自动识别结果中包含待获取数据、自动识别结果、手动配置数据并获取数据;s500:采用chrome浏览器的cdp调试协议,录制并记录用户对chrome浏览器的操作,并对网页页面进行相应的截屏;s600:结束操作录制模式,对所录制的操作清单进行配置和/或编辑,包括删除操作、调整操作的先后顺序、合并操作、增加截图操作、修改操作属性,其中,修改操作属性包括设置操作的触发元素、设置操作执行次数及设置操作间隔时长;s700:回放所配置和/或所编辑的操作清单,按照操作清单依次执行回放;s800:回放完毕并生成取证结果。2.根据权利要求1所述的一种基于chrome浏览器调试协议的网页取证及数据提取的方法,其特征在于,步骤s400包括以下步骤:s401:判断能否自动识别结果中包含待获取数据,如果是,执行步骤s402,否则,执行步骤s404;s402:展示chrome浏览器界面中可转化为表格形式的数据区域,用以选择所需区域的数据;s403:定义各个数据区域的数据列名,执行步骤s406;s404:手动选择待获取数据的区域,用以设置待获取数据的位置;s405:在所选择的区域中选择列和/或者修改列名称;s406:结束数据获取,且本次数据获取作为操作录制模式的操作并加到操作清单,返回操作录制模式并录制后续操作。

技术总结
本发明公开了一种基于Chrome浏览器调试协议的网页取证及数据提取的方法,包括以下步骤:S100:采用WebSocket协议与Chrome浏览器建立通讯并监听用户对Chrome浏览器的操作;S200:在Chrome浏览器地址栏输入被取证的网页地址,进入被取证页面;S300:判断是否需要提取数据,如果是,执行步骤S400,否则执行步骤S500;S400:提取数据,包括:判断能否自动识别结果中包含待获取数据、自动识别结果、手动配置数据并获取数据;S500:采用Chrome浏览器的CDP调试协议,录制并记录用户对Chrome浏览器的操作,并对网页页面进行相应的截屏;S600:结束操作录制模式,对所录制的操作清单进行配置和/或编辑;S700:回放所配置和/或所编辑的操作清单,按照操作清单依次执行回放;S800:回放完毕并生成取证结果。完毕并生成取证结果。完毕并生成取证结果。


技术研发人员:张佳强 时兴 朱星海
受保护的技术使用者:四川效率源信息安全技术股份有限公司
技术研发日:2021.06.30
技术公布日:2021/9/6
当前第2页1 2 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1